The diamond being the hardest substance on earth was valued as early as the 15th century.
The first diamond engagement ring was given in 1477 by Archduke Maximilian of Austria to Mary of Burgundy.
In these times, diamonds were uncut, so they were valued as a symbol of strength and protection, not beauty.

He later was employed by a railroad supply company, and his selling ability rapidly brought him a fortune.
He began collecting diamonds and other jewels and amassed 30 complete sets of jewelry estimated as worth well over $1 million.
He was famous for his appetite and elaborate meals and was one of the best-known men in New York’s Broadway nightlife.

This famous Hawaiian landmark was named by early sailors who mistook glistening calcite crystals for diamonds.
Actually, Diamond Head formed when hot magma rose up and hit ocean water, causing large explosions that threw exploded magma particles into a broad ring.
